No Setting you can change it's a Photobucket change in T&C
Which means Photobucket have blocked access by 3rd party sites to a large proportion of forum pictures
I've used them for years and have photos linked to multiple forums, some I don't even used any more !
Can I be bothered to move 10 years worth of content to another service and find / edit all of the links ? - Erm No.

If you use Google chrome there is an extension that works around the problem "Photobucket embed fix" link
Seems to work although you do have have the clear your cache and restart chrome !
